A 30-year-old man was crushed to death by a paver block in Dadar East on Wednesday. The friend of the murdered person was also injured in the assault by the accused. Matunga police have registered a case of murder in this case and the accused has been arrested.


Accused Raju Devlekar (50) was sleeping on the footpath near Dadar railway station. At that time, Akash Thakur (30) and Anil Kumar Gupta (35) asked the sleeping Devlekar about tea and water. At that time Devlekar got angry and abused Thakur and Gupta. Devlekar then picked up a paver block lying nearby and attacked Thakur. He hit Thakur 10 to 12 times on the head with a paver block. After Thakur fell down, he also attacked Gupta with a paver block. Fortunately, he was not seriously injured.

After the incident, Thakur was taken to Lokmanya Tilak Hospital in Sion. Doctors there declared him dead. Matunga police had registered a case of accidental death in this case. Based on Gupta's complaint, a case was registered under Section 302 (murder) and 324 (assault) of IPC. After that accused Devlekar was arrested by Matunga police. Devlekar lives in a slum at Senapati Bapat Marg. Police are investigating further in this matter.
